No. 1965 to very early 1968 hubcaps had a small hubcap and a big chromed wheel embellisher like Link to "www.flickr.com" 1968-72 had hubcaps covering the whole wheel like Link to "www.flickr.com" 1965-67 models also had the grill with smaller 'squares' which looks like a blur from a distance, while it got bigger 'squares' from MY 1968. Door mirrors became standard fittings from MY 1968. It looks to have quite a sturdy stem, but is forgiving at an impact. Earlier versions had a variety of door mirrors, but one is more common than others. That is present on this one Link to "www.flickr.com" . This is for sure a 1968+ model. That is also obvious as the 280 model was introduced in January 1968. -- Last edit: 2023-09-18 18:47:42 |

This is a MY 1969, only, because of the information at the ventilation levers. Not 1970+ as it doesn't have headrests. 1965-68 had a plastic black arrow pointing upwards between the levers Link to "assets.carandclassic.com" . 1969+ had a black square with white symbols Link to "classicmercedesparts.co.uk" . ![]() -- Last edit: 2023-10-02 09:40:14 |
